2013 Ford Escape appeal growing

Perhaps it’s the bright lights of the Los Angeles convention center, or maybe it’s just the skilled work of photographer Drew Phillips, but whatever the reason, the 2013 Ford Escape simply looks better here at the LA Auto Show. Our initial impressions of the more traditional CUV shape weren’t totally positive, but after staring at the red show car on display here in SoCal, we’re growing fonder of Ford’s new compact crossover, even if it does just look like a super-sized Focus. Those chrome wheels, however, simply must go.

Regardless of how you feel about its design, what’s underneath the new skin is most important. A trio of four-cylinder engines are on tap: a naturally aspirated 2.5-liter, turbocharged 1.6-liter and turbocharged 2.0-liter – the latter of which can manage up to 3,500 pounds of towing capacity. There’s also a host of safety and technology onboard, including the revamped MyFord Touch infotainment system, a hands-free liftgate and enough safety features to keep even the biggest worrywart calm.
